Internalized subordination is a situation when an oppressed group subconsciously accepted their status as 'an inferior group'.
An oppressed group tend to enter this state if the efforts that they made to relieve the oppression keep failing without showing any development for a long period of time.

temsirolimus : what it means?
The medication torisel is used to treat people with the following cancers: highly developed renal cell carcinoma (a kidney cancer). "Advanced" indicates that the cancer has spread;
carcinoma of the mantle cell (a cancer of B cells, a type of white blood cell). When alternative therapies have failed or the lymphoma has returned after earlier therapy, adults are prescribed torisel.
Since Torisel is a medication used in rare disorders, it has been categorized as a "orphan medicine" on multiple occasions.
Temsirolimus is the active ingredient in torisel.
